The 2020 Domaine Joseph Roty Gevrey Chambertin is a Pinot Noir that hails from Burgundy's renowned Cote de Nuits region in France. Produced by the esteemed Domaine Joseph Roty, this wine embodies the classic characteristics of its appellation, Gevrey Chambertin. It is presented in a standard 750ml bottle, sealed with a traditional cork closure.

As a red wine, this Pinot Noir is noted for its elegance and complexity, traits often associated with wines from this celebrated region. While the alcohol content is unspecified, wines from this area typically offer a balanced profile, emphasizing flavor and structure over sheer potency.

The 2020 vintage is part of a lineage that consistently delivers quality, given the reputation of Domaine Joseph Roty. This producer is known for crafting wines that are not only reflective of their terroir but also age-worthy, offering potential for cellar storage and future enjoyment.
